With offices in Europe, the US and Asia, ARCHIMED is a leading investment firm focused exclusively on healthcare. Our mix of operational, medical, scientific and financial expertise positions us as both a strategic and financial partner to healthcare businesses. Priority areas include Biopharma Products, Consumer Health, Healthcare IT, In Vitro Diagnostics, Life Science Tools and Biologic Services, MedTech and Pharma Services. ARCHIMED helps partners internationalize, acquire, innovate and expand their products and services.
ARCHIMED manages $11 billion across its funds, including the largest healthcare-only private equity fund raised by a European-based GP. MED I, MED II and MED Platform I are all top-decile performers for their vintage according to Preqin data. Since inception, ARCHIMED has been a committed impact investor, both directly and through its EURÊKA Foundation.

The Life Sciences Tools & Services team invests behind the businesses that underpin pharma, biotech and diagnostics end markets, including instruments, consumables, reagents, bioprocessing, CRO and CDMO services, and specialized lab and analytical services. The team combines deep sector conviction with disciplined execution, backing category leaders and building them through internationalization, innovation and acquisition.
The Senior Analyst will sit within the Life Sciences Tools & Services investment team and support the full investment lifecycle, from origination and diligence through execution and portfolio value creation. Reporting to the team's Vice Presidents and Principals and working directly with Partners, the Senior Analyst will own core analytical workstreams and carry direct responsibility for the financial modeling, market analysis and diligence output that inform the firm's investment decisions.
This is a high-ownership seat for a commercial, intellectually curious analyst who wants to develop genuine sector expertise and a durable investing skill set inside a focused, performance-driven team.
